9 3/10 - 5 3/4 as a mixed number in simplest form
Artemon [7]

Answer:

3 1/20

Step-by-step explanation:

First, we will convert the mixed numbers into improper fractions...

9 3/10 (9*10=90+3=93) so the improper fraction is 93/10

5 3/4 (5*4=20+3=23) therefore the improper fraction is 23/4

We then want to make the denominator the same...

93/10 (*4) = 372/40

23/4 (*10) = 230/40

We then put it into the question...

372/40 - 230/40 = 142/40

Lastly, we now need to turn this into a mixed number...

142/40=3.55 so the answer is 3 2/40

3 2/40 in it's simplest form is 3 1/20

Madi has $8.80 in pennies and nickels.
shepuryov [24]
Let p = number of pennies.
Let n = number of nickels.

We are given that n= 2p and the total value is $8.80.

We know that a penny = $0.01 and that a nickel = $0.05.

So $0.01p + $0.05n = $8.80.

Substitute 2p for n:
$0.01p + $0.05*2p = $8.80

$0.01p + $0.10p = $8.80

$0.11p = $8.80

p = 80
So n = 2p = 2*80 = 160

Thus there are 80 pennies ($0.8) and 160 nickels ($8.00). The value of all the coins is $8.80.
